Inspira Financial provides health, wealth, retirement, and benefits solutions that strengthen and simplify the health and wealth journey. With more than 7 million clients, representing over $62 billion in assets, Inspira works with thousands of employers, plan sponsors, recordkeepers, TPAs, and other institutional partners -- helping the people they care about plan, save, and invest for a brighter future. Inspira relentlessly pursues better outcomes for all with our automatic rollover services, health savings accounts, emergency savings funds, custody services, and more. Job Summary & Responsibilities
The Executive Assistant (EA) reports directly to the Executive Vice President, Head of Retirement & Wealth and serves as the primary administrative and operational partner to this executive.
While the role is principally dedicated to supporting the Executive Vice President, the Executive Assistant will also provide coordinated support to approximately five senior leaders within the Retirement and Wealth Growth organization. This includes facilitating collaboration across the leadership team, coordinating meetings and strategic planning sessions, and ensuring alignment across priorities.
This position requires exceptional judgement, discretion, executive presence, and the ability to manage complex and competing priorities in a fast-paced, growth-focused environment. The ideal candidate is proactive, highly organized, and capable of anticipating needs to enable effective strategic execution at the highest levels of the organization.
- Serve as the dedicated executive assistant to the Executive Vice President, managing day-to-day administrative and operational needs.
- Act as a trusted advisor and gatekeeper, prioritizing competing demands and ensuring the Executive Vice President's time is focused on the highest impact initiatives.
- Anticipate scheduling conflicts and proactively resolve issues before they arise.
- Prepare executive briefing materials, presentations, reports, and correspondence.
- Coordinate and support executive-level meetings, business reviews, and strategic planning sessions.
- Provide coordinated administrative support to approximately five senior leaders within the R&W organization.
- Assist with calendar management, meeting coordination, and cross-functional initiatives.
- Track action items and follow up to ensure accountability and alignment across the leadership team.
- Manage complex and dynamic calendars, including internal meetings, external client engagements, and industry events.
- Coordinate travel itineraries and related logistics
- Organize leadership meetings by preparing agendas, compiling materials, and managing follow-up communications.
- Coordinate information flow between the Executive Vice President, senior leaders and internal and external stakeholders.
- Support special projects and strategic initiatives with the R&W function
- Other duties as assigned.
